Unveiling the Secret Behind Adobe Firefly’s API
In recent years, Adobe has continued to push the boundaries of digital design and artificial intelligence, and their latest innovation, Adobe Firefly, stands as a testament to this commitment. Adobe Firefly’s API is a powerful tool that unlocks a world of possibilities for developers and designers alike. This article will delve into the capabilities of Adobe Firefly’s API, providing a detailed understanding of its features, how it works, and how to leverage it for creative projects.
What is Adobe Firefly?
Adobe Firefly is an advanced generative AI technology developed by Adobe, aimed at transforming the way content is created. Adobe Firefly’s API allows developers to seamlessly integrate Firefly’s generative AI into various applications, websites, and tools. With Adobe Firefly, users can quickly generate unique visuals, edit images, and streamline workflows, all powered by advanced machine learning algorithms.
Adobe Firefly’s API facilitates enhanced customization and interactivity for applications. Whether you’re a developer building a design tool, a marketing professional creating visual content, or an educator designing interactive learning materials, Firefly’s API provides a robust solution.
Key Features of Adobe Firefly’s API
Adobe Firefly’s API comes equipped with a range of features that make it a game-changer in content creation. Here are some of the core capabilities:
- Image Generation: Firefly’s API can generate high-quality, unique images based on text prompts or design parameters.
- Text and Design Customization: The API allows developers to modify fonts, colors, and layouts dynamically, offering endless possibilities for customization.
- Interactive Editing Tools: Users can make real-time adjustments to generated content, enhancing the creative process.
- AI-Powered Recommendations: Firefly suggests creative variations and alternatives, making it easier to experiment with different designs.
- Efficient Workflow Automation: With the API, repetitive design tasks can be automated, allowing for faster project completion and a more efficient workflow.
How Adobe Firefly’s API Works
Adobe Firefly’s API utilizes Adobe’s advanced AI model, trained on a vast dataset of images, designs, and text. By processing user input such as text prompts, keywords, or specific design attributes, the API generates content that aligns with the provided instructions. Here’s a closer look at how this process works:
Step-by-Step Guide to Using Adobe Firefly’s API
For developers and designers interested in leveraging Adobe Firefly’s API, here’s a step-by-step process to get started:
- Sign Up for Adobe Developer Account
To access the Firefly API, you need an Adobe Developer account. Register on the Adobe Developer platform and set up a profile.
- Obtain API Access
Once registered, apply for access to Adobe Firefly’s API. Access is typically granted to users with specific use cases in design, development, or creative fields.
- Install Necessary Tools
Depending on your development environment, install necessary libraries or plugins. Adobe Firefly’s API supports integration with popular development platforms, allowing for smooth implementation.
- Generate an API Key
After gaining access, generate your API key. This key is essential for making requests to Adobe Firefly’s servers, enabling secure and authenticated interaction with the API.
- Integrate the API
Use the provided API key to start making requests. Begin with simple calls, such as image generation from text prompts, and gradually explore more complex functionalities.
Popular Use Cases for Adobe Firefly’s API
Adobe Firefly’s API has applications in various industries and use cases, each of which highlights the tool’s versatility:
- Marketing and Advertising: Marketers use Adobe Firefly to create unique ad visuals that align with specific brand aesthetics.
- Social Media Content Creation: Social media managers can generate visually appealing images and designs tailored to platform specifications.
- Education and eLearning: Adobe Firefly allows educators to design interactive and visually engaging materials, enhancing the learning experience.
Troubleshooting Common Issues with Adobe Firefly’s API
As with any API, users might encounter challenges when using Adobe Firefly’s API. Here are some common issues and troubleshooting tips:
1. Authentication Errors
If you receive an authentication error, double-check your API key. Ensure that it is correctly entered and that your account has the required permissions. If the issue persists, reset your API key on the Adobe Developer platform.
2. Slow Response Times
Adobe Firefly’s API may experience slow response times during high-traffic periods. To avoid delays, schedule requests during off-peak times or optimize your code to minimize server requests. You can also refer to Adobe’s API performance guidelines for further optimization tips.
3. Error with Image Rendering
In some cases, images generated by Adobe Firefly may not render as expected due to input inaccuracies. To resolve this, verify the parameters of your request. Adjusting the prompt or adding more specific attributes can yield improved results.
4. Limited Output Options
Adobe Firefly’s API may limit output types or resolutions based on your account’s access level. If you need higher resolution or additional file formats, consider upgrading your account or contacting Adobe’s support team.
Benefits of Integrating Adobe Firefly’s API
Adobe Firefly’s API offers numerous benefits for businesses and developers alike:
- Increased Productivity: Automate repetitive tasks, freeing up time for more strategic projects.
- Cost Savings: Minimize the need for manual design processes, reducing costs in the long run.
- Enhanced Creativity: Generate unique visuals that align with brand guidelines while experimenting with new styles and effects.
- Scalability: The API’s flexibility allows it to be integrated into a wide range of applications, from small tools to enterprise solutions.
Tips for Optimizing Your Experience with Adobe Firefly’s API
To get the most out of Adobe Firefly’s API, consider these optimization tips:
- Experiment with Different Prompts: Testing various text prompts and parameters can yield a range of unique outputs. Don’t be afraid to iterate and experiment.
- Stay Updated with API Documentation: Adobe frequently updates the Firefly API. Regularly review the API documentation to stay informed of new features and best practices.
- Utilize Caching: If your application requires frequent use of certain images, consider caching them to reduce API calls and improve performance.
Conclusion: Embracing Creativity with Adobe Firefly’s API
Adobe Firefly’s API is revolutionizing the world of digital content creation by providing developers and designers with an efficient, scalable, and creative tool. With its wide range of capabilities—from generating images to customizing designs—Adobe Firefly opens up new avenues for innovation. By understanding how to use Adobe Firefly’s API effectively, creators can enhance productivity, streamline workflows, and unlock new levels of creativity.
Whether you are a seasoned developer or a designer seeking to automate tasks, Adobe Firefly offers a powerful solution that’s worth exploring. Ready to dive in? Visit Adobe’s official site for more information and start your journey with Adobe Firefly’s API today!
This article is in the category News and created by CreativeSuitePro Team